一、面向对象基础 一面向对象 1、什么是类?具有相同属性(特征)和方法(行为)的一系列个体的集合,类是一个抽象的概念。 2、什么是对象?从类中,拿到的具有具体属性值的个体,称为对象。对象是一个具体的个体。eg:人类;张三 3、类和对象的关系?类是对象的抽象化!对象是类的具体化!类仅仅表明这类对象有哪 ...
分类:
Web程序 时间:
2019-01-30 10:11:34
阅读次数:
201
01.dir 内置函数 在Python中对象几乎是无处不在额,我们之前学习的变量、数据、函数都是对象 在Python中可以使用以下两种方法验证: 1.在 标识符/数据 后输入一个 . 点,然后按下TAB键,ipython会提示该对象能够调用的方法列表 2.使用内置函数 dir 传入 标识符/数据,可 ...
分类:
其他好文 时间:
2019-01-27 13:00:09
阅读次数:
202
TypeScripte 面向对象基础: 从零开始的TypeScript面向对象RPG : 非常生动的讲解了: ...
分类:
其他好文 时间:
2019-01-26 19:34:37
阅读次数:
242
c语言:面向过程;c++面向对象 同类型变量放在一起组成数组 类 属性 方法 构造方法。 用于创建这个类的对象。无参的构造方法可以由系统自动创建。 构造器也叫构造方法constructor,用于对象的初始化。 注意:手动添加的构造器,系统不会自动创建,要自己加上空构造器, 要点 通过new关键字调用 ...
分类:
其他好文 时间:
2019-01-25 20:04:28
阅读次数:
193
1.面向过程与面向对象的区别 2.类 3.类的结构 4.类的属性以及操作方式 5.对象 6.对象的属性以及操作方法 7.类的名称空间以及对象空间 1.面向过程与面向对象的区别 1.1面向过程:核心是过程二字,过程指的是解决问题的步骤,设定一条流水线,机械式的思考问题 优点:复杂的问题流程化,进而简单 ...
分类:
其他好文 时间:
2019-01-19 16:23:20
阅读次数:
172
1.面向对象的三大特征:封装、继承和多态 2.对象 对象有属性和方法。 属性 这个东西有什么, 方法 这个东西会什么。 3 类 先写类再写对象 类是一个模板。 4.类的模板图 5.创建和使用对象 ...
分类:
其他好文 时间:
2019-01-14 20:17:47
阅读次数:
221
面向对象 OOP编程是利用“类”和“对象”来创建各种模型来实现对真实世界的描述,使用面向对象编程的原因不仅因为它可以使程序的维护和扩展变得更简单,并且可以大大提高程序开发效率 ,另外,基于面向对象的程序可以使它人更加容易理解你的代码逻辑,从而使团队开发变得更从容。 面向对象核心特性 Class 类: ...
分类:
编程语言 时间:
2019-01-12 20:58:25
阅读次数:
223
一、OOPoop就是代码的重用,通过分解代码,最小化代码的冗余以及对现存的代码进行定制来编写程序;OOP模型中有两种对象,类对象和实例对象。类对象提供默认行为,是生产实例对象的工厂;类对象和实例对象都有各自命名空间。二、python类的主要特性?class语句创建类对象并将其赋值给变量名?class语句内的顶层赋值语句会创建类的属性?类属性提供对象的状态和行为三、python实例对象的主要特性?每
分类:
编程语言 时间:
2019-01-11 20:09:51
阅读次数:
217
1. 面向对象可以帮助我们从宏观上把握、从整体上分析整个系统。 但是具体到实现部分的微观操作(就是一个个方法),仍然需要面向过程的思路去处理。 2. 类可以看成一类对象的模板,对象可以看成该类的一个具体实例。 3. 对于一个类来说,一般有三种常见的成员:属性field、方法method、构造器con ...
分类:
其他好文 时间:
2019-01-11 00:05:22
阅读次数:
159
一、面向对象的思想 面向对象特点:(1)更符合我们思想习惯的思想; (2)可以将复杂的事情简单化; (3)将我们从执行者变成了指挥者,角色发生了转换。 二、类与对象及其应用 1、事物和类的对应关系 事物 类 属性 成员变量 行为 成员方法 2、成员变量和成员方法 成员变量:和以前定义变量一样,存储位 ...
分类:
其他好文 时间:
2019-01-05 18:22:47
阅读次数:
138